On Monday (4), Real Madrid announced unfortunate news regarding left-back Mendy. The club’s medical team revealed that he has sustained an injury to the rectus femoris tendon in his right leg, which has raised significant concerns among the coaching staff.

Mendy started in the match against Espanyol last Sunday but had to leave the pitch just 14 minutes into the game due to this issue.

Details of the Injury and Recovery

The medical report indicates that the 30-year-old French player is “under observation” following necessary tests. However, the situation is said to be delicate, and the club is approaching the recovery timeline with utmost caution.

Potential Long Absence

According to reports from various media outlets, Mendy’s recovery could sideline him for as long as five months.

Mendy, who was already returning from a previous injury, has only made nine appearances this season, with six of those being in the starting lineup.
